About the Company:
Based in Virginia Beach, Leesa is an innovative, fast-growing e-commerce mattress brand named one of the Top 20 Startups to Watch in 2015 by Forbes. Leesa is challenging the traditional players in the mattress industry with their premium mattress designs that are ordered online and ships compressed in a box to your door. As a proud certified B-Corporation, Leesa measures its success as much by its bottom line as by its impact on the world.
Overview:
We are seeking a talented EDI developer to join our team dealing with multiple projects (EDI, XML, NetSuite) on new products and infrastructure updates. As a member of the integrations team, you will be a key resource on the project implementations and responsible for executing technical deliverables for partner and vendor integrations across the US, Canada, UK and Europe.
This is a full-time position located in our Virginia Beach, VA office and is open to U.S. citizens and U.S. Permanent Residents.
Job Responsibilities:
- Develop new and enhance existing EDI mappings in line with requirements
- Design and implement B2B processes using Dell Boomi platform and NetSuite
- Liaise with external vendors & business partners (partner onboarding, testing coordination)
- Maintain technical documentation
- Monitor, capture & fix issues within the B2B process
- Participate as a contributor to an interdisciplinary team that includes other developers, project management, business analysts to execute multiple simultaneous projects
Qualifications:
- EDI (X12, EDIFACT) & XML mapping
- Implementing B2B processes for any of following transactions types: purchase order, purchase order acknowledgment, advanced shipment notification, invoice
- ERP integration (SAP, NetSuite, etc.)
- Handling various data formats: XML, XSLT, JSON, CSV
- AS2/FTP/SFTP
- Using B2B platforms (BizTalk, Azure LogicApps, Dell Boomi, IBM, etc.)
